Chapter 6: Problem 1
A layer of oil of density \(P_{0}^{\prime}\) is superposed on water of density \(P\). Find the velocity of waves that can exist on their common boundary when the depth of each liquid considerably exceeds one wavelength. \(A_{n s w e r:} c^{2}=(g / \kappa)\left(\rho_{0}-\rho_{0}^{*}\right) /\left(\rho_{0}+\rho_{0}^{*}\right)\).
